The Austria Turboexpander Market is integral to industries requiring efficient gas expansion and energy recovery, such as natural gas processing and petrochemicals. Turboexpanders convert high-pressure gas energy into mechanical work, improving process efficiency. The market is driven by the increasing focus on energy efficiency and the adoption of advanced technologies that enhance performance and reduce operational costs. Sustainable practices and regulatory compliance also play significant roles in this market.
The Austria turboexpander market is driven by the expanding natural gas processing and petrochemical industries, which require efficient solutions for gas expansion and energy recovery. Turboexpanders play a crucial role in cryogenic processes and natural gas liquefaction, driving their demand. Technological advancements in turboexpander design, including improvements in efficiency and reliability, contribute to market growth. Additionally, the increasing focus on sustainable energy solutions and the development of new applications for turboexpanders, such as power generation from waste heat, further drive market expansion.

The turboexpander market in Austria is influenced by government policies that focus on energy recovery and sustainability. Policies promoting the utilization of waste heat recovery systems in industrial processes drive the demand for turboexpanders. Additionally, government incentives for adopting renewable energy technologies and enhancing energy efficiency further support the growth of the turboexpander market in Austria.
